How many hours is 9/5 a week?

40 hours
The traditional American business hours are 9: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m., Monday to Friday, representing a workweek of five eight-hour days comprising 40 hours in total. These are the origin of the phrase 9-to-5, used to describe a conventional and possibly tedious job.

How much is a 40 hour work week?

Removing one day resulted in eight-hour shifts for five days a week—what we now know as the 40-hour workweek. Ford found that his workers were actually more productive working 40 hours a week than they had been working 48 hours a week.

What is a 7.6 hour work day?

A 7.6-hour workday refers to the minimum number of hours a full-time employee would work per day. To be classified as a full-time employee, you have to work 38 or more hours per week. 38 divided by five equals 7.6 hours per day. This equates to 7 hours and 36 minutes.

Do you work 37.5 or 40 hours a week?

In the United States, the “standard workweek” is generally considered to be 40 hours, with employees working five days a week, for eight hours per day. Some employers consider 37.5 hours to be full time, giving 30-minute unpaid lunch breaks each day, while others give an hour and consider 35 hours to be full-time.

Is working 10 hours a day too much?

These long hours are bad for our health. A new study from France has found that regularly working long days of ten hours or more increases our risk of having a stroke. Other research has found that employees who work long work hours are likely to have poorer mental health and lower-quality sleep.
